Inter will be hoping to book their place in the Champions League knockout stages when they welcome PSV to the San Siro on Tuesday.

The Nerazzurri need to better the result of second-placed Tottenham, who face a difficult away game against already-qualified Barcelona.

Matias Vecino is fit to return to the starting XI after a muscle injury, while Radja Nainggolan is hoping to take his place on the substitutes’ bench.

Ryan Thomas remains a long-term absentee due to a knee injury, while youngster Matthias Verreth is also ruled out for the guests.

Although certainly side in a difficult group, it would be wrong to label the Boeren as whipping boys based on their performances so far.

The Dutch champions took the lead in the reverse encounter with this opposition and both games against Tottenham, as well as finding the net at home to Barcelona.

With nothing left to lose, they could prove dangerous guests for Luciano Spalletti’s team, who have failed to keep a clean sheet in any of their five group games so far.
